“We have to get on social media,” it’s a common refrain of managers across the globe. The reasons for the request are valid on the surface — increased brand awareness, larger sales volumes, and efficient customer engagement — yet when employees get started on the channels they end up posting aimlessly without a coherent strategy. Fact of the matter is that social media strategies without effective planning add just as much value to the end reader as high school gossip. While it’s common for individuals to share memes and random bits of information with their audiences, businesses are held to a different standard.
